Output fdb3928f85c0585ccfdffbc32fdbae84fe1506f059d1cc84682bc82ce982891c:36

value
1621213
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b31566b57c763191e954278106e640d0295b085f OP_EQUAL
address
3J1vWs2SQQ6Pquasj5JBxd8sDjJksLgdjF
transaction
fdb3928f85c0585ccfdffbc32fdbae84fe1506f059d1cc84682bc82ce982891c
confirmations
284095
spent
true